Nalbuphine hydrochloride is available as a 10- or 20-mg/mL solution in 1-mL ampuls and 10-mL multiple-dose vials.997 Each mL contains nalbuphine hydrochloride 10 or 20 mg, sodium citrate dihydrate 0.47 mg, and citric acid anhydrous 0.63 mg with sodium hydroxide and/or hydrochloric acid for pH adjustment and sodium chloride for tonicity.997 Multiple-dose vials also contain, in each mL, methylparaben 1.8 mg and propylparaben 0.2 mg as preservatives.997
pH
From 3 to 4.5.997
Nalbuphine hydrochloride is administered by subcutaneous, intramuscular, or intravenous injection.997
Intact vials and ampuls should be stored at controlled room temperature and protected from excessive light.997 Ampuls should be kept in the ampul tray until time of use and unused portions should be discarded.997 Multiple-dose vials should be retained in the carton until contents are used.997
Central Venous Catheter
Nalbuphine hydrochloride (Astra) 1 mg/mL in dextrose 5% was found to be compatible with the ARROWg+ard Blue Plus (Arrow International) chlorhexidine-bearing triple-lumen central catheter. Essentially complete delivery of the drug was found with little or no drug loss occurring. Furthermore, chlorhexidine delivered from the catheter remained at trace amounts with no substantial increase due to the delivery of the drug through the catheter.2335
